The Setting: A Family Business in the Heart of Amalfi

The tour begins at Antichi Sapori d’Amalfi, conveniently located next to the Deutsche Bank in the main square. This spot is perfect for travelers exploring Amalfi, just a short walk from the bustling piazza and the historic cathedral. As you gather with up to 25 fellow visitors, the intimate atmosphere instantly sets a relaxed tone.

The factory itself is small but charming, exuding an authentic artisanal vibe. The guides are part of the family, and from the start, you can feel their pride and passion for their craft. Expect a warm welcome, with stories about the family history and how their limoncello has been passed down through generations.

Practical Details & Tips

The tour lasts about 80 minutes, making it a quick yet enriching experience. It starts at Antichi Sapori d’Amalfi, with the meeting point just next to the main square’s Deutsche Bank — very accessible for most travelers. Since transportation isn’t included, you’ll need to plan how to get there, especially if you’re staying outside the city center.

Comfortable shoes are recommended because you’ll be standing during the tour, and photography is allowed, so bring your camera. Note that the experience isn’t suitable for pregnant women, and you should plan to arrive on time to avoid missing out.

FAQ

Is transportation to the factory included?
No, transportation to and from the factory is not included. You’ll need to make your way to the meeting point next to the Deutsche Bank in Amalfi’s main square.

How long does the tour last?
The guided tour lasts about 80 minutes, making it a perfect short activity to fit into your day.

Is the tour suitable for children or pregnant women?
The tour is not suitable for pregnant women and is designed for adults and older children who can stand for a while and enjoy tasting.

What should I bring?
Bring a camera to capture the lovely setting and the process. Wear comfortable shoes since you’ll be standing during the tour.

Are there any additional costs?
No, everything listed — the guided tour and tastings of limoncello, lemon cream, pistachio cream, and chocolates — are included in the $11 price. Transportation is not included.

Can I cancel the tour?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, providing flexibility in case your plans change.
